@media only screen and (max-width: 1200px){
	.time2-1 {
    padding: 0	50px;
}
	#header{
      display: none;
  }
  #header-2{
      display: block;
  }
  .chenggao{
      display: block;
  }
  .fafa .slides>li{
  	height: auto;
  	background-image: none!important;
  }

  .fafa .slides>li img{
  	display: block;
  }
  .fafa .flex-direction-nav .flex-next{
		right: 0;
	}


	.fafa .flex-direction-nav .flex-prev{
		left: 0;
	}
	.footer-1{
		display: none;
	}
	.foo-nav li{
		display: none;
		padding-top: 0;
	}
	.foo-nav li.lastli{
		display: block;
		margin-left: 0;
	}
	.foo-p{
		width: auto;
	}
	.erji-nav-wp{
		display: none;
	}
	.banner-2{
		height: auto;
  	background-image: none!important;
  }

  .banner-2 img{
  	display: block;
  }
  .erji-content {
    padding: 50px 0;
	}
	.mianbaoxie{
		display: none;
	}
	.m80{
		margin-top: 50px;
	}
	.xinwen1{
		padding:45px 30px;

	}
	.xinwen1 dd{
		width:180px;
	}
	.xinwen2 li{
		padding: 30px;
	}
	.xinwen-pic{
		margin-left: 30px;
	}
	.xinwen-date{
		margin-right: 30px;
	}
	.fenye{
		margin-top:50px;
	}
	.cy-con p{
		margin-top: 20px;
	}
	.cy-con {
    padding: 40px 30px 0;
	}
	.cy-a {
    margin-top: 25px;
	}
	.zhuanti ul{

		margin-left: -3%;
	}

	.zhuanti li{

		width: 30.33333333%;
		margin-left: 3%;
		margin-top: 30px;
	}
	.pingtai2-pic{
		display: none;
	}
	.zhanq-1 dd>a span::before{

		left: 15px;
	}
	.zhanq-1 dd>a span::after{

		right: 15px;
	}

	.zhanq-2{
		margin-top: 30px;
	}
	.zhanq-3 dd{
		width: 48%;
		margin-left: 2%;
		margin-top: 2%;
		padding: 20px;
	}
	.zhanq-3 dl{margin-left: -2%;}
	.zhanq-3-pic{
		width: 130px;
		margin-right: 25px;
	}
	.zhanq-a2{
		margin-top: 10px;
	}
	.zhanq-3-con p{
		margin-top: 8px;
	}
	.zhanq-3-con{
		padding-top: 5px;
	}
	.zhanq-2-con p{
		margin-top: 8px;
	}
	.zhanq-a{
		margin-top: 15px;
	}
	.zhanq-2-con {
    padding: 30px 20px 0;
    overflow: hidden;
	}
	.map-wp{
		width: 60%;
	}
	.main1-left{
		float: none;
		width: 100%;
		margin-right: 0;
	}
	.main1-right{
		margin-top: 30px;
	}
	.list1 li{
		height: auto;
		margin-top: 13px;
	}
	.list1 li>a{
		text-overflow: ellipsis;
	white-space: nowrap;
	overflow: hidden;
	    height: 23px;
    line-height: 23px;
    font-size: 16px;
	}
	.zzt-dl dd{
		float: left;
		width: 31.333333%;
		margin-left: 2%;
	}
	.zzt-dl dl{
		margin-left: -2%;
	}
	.main6-right
	{padding-right: 0;}
	.main6-left{
		padding: 30px 25px 50px;
		-webkit-background-size: contain;
		background-size: contain;
	}
	.fmain0 .slides>li h1{
		font-size: 26px;
	}
	.main5-list .owl-dots {
		text-align: center;
		margin-top: 20px;
		font-size: 0;
		line-height: normal;
		}
	.main5-list .owl-dots .owl-dot{
			display: inline-block;
			margin:0 4px;
			border:0;
			background-color: transparent;
			outline: none;
		}
	.main5-list .owl-dot span{
			width: 10px;
			display: block;
			height: 10px;
			background-repeat: no-repeat;
			background-position: center ;
			background-image: url(/templates/default/images/arrow-b2.png);
		}

	.main5-list .owl-dot.active span{
			background-image: url(/templates/default/images/arrow-b-h.png);

		}
		.liuyan{
  	padding: 35px;
  	padding-top: 5px;
  }
  .zhanq-1 dd{
  	width: 33.33333333%;
  }
}
@media only screen and (max-width: 992px){
	.zhanq-1 dd{
  	width: 50%;
  }
	.liuyan {
    padding: 35px 20px;
  	padding-top: 5px;

	}
	.liuyan-form dd{
		margin-top: 30px;
	}
	.liuyan-btn{
		padding-top: 25px;
	}
	.main6-left{
		float: none;
		width: 100%;
		padding: 0;
		background-image: none;
	}
	.main6-right{
		float: none;
		padding: 0;
		width: 100%;
		margin-top: 20px;
	}
	.main6-right dl{
		margin-left: -2%;
	}
	.main6-right dd{
		width: 31.33333333%;
		margin-left: 2%;
		margin-top: 2%;
	}
	.main6-left .pingtai2-con p{
		height: auto;
	}
	.fmain0 .slides>li h1 {
    font-size: 22px;
	}
	.fmain0 {
    padding: 20px 30px 0;
	}
	.yy{
		margin-top: 25px;
		-webkit-background-size: cover;
		background-size: cover;
	}
	.main4-adl dd{
		padding: 0 15px;
	}
	.main1-left-pic{
		float: none;
		margin-right: 0;
		width: 100%;
	}

	.main1-left-div{
		margin-top: 25px;
	}
	.main2-left {
    float: none;
		margin-right: 0;
		width: 100%;
	}
	.main1-right{
		margin-top: 25px;
	}
	.mm35{
		margin-top: 25px;
	}
	.map-wp{
		width: 100%;
		height: 300px;
		float: none;
	}
	.map-con{
		padding:50px 30px;
	}
	.zhanq-2-pic{
		width: 100%;
		float: none;
	}
	.zhanq-2-con{
		padding: 25px;
	}
	.pingtai2{
		padding: 30px 0;
	}
	.zhanq-3 dd{
		float: none;
		width: 100%;
		margin-left: 0;
		margin-top: 20px;
	}
	.zhanq-3 dl{
		margin-left: 0;
	}


	.zhuanti li{

		width: 47%;
		margin-left: 3%;
		margin-top: 3%;
	}


	.zhuanti li:first-child+li+li{
		margin-top: 3%;
	}
	.cy-pic{
		width: 100%;
	}
	.cy-con p{
		height: 64px;
	}
	.cy-con{
		padding: 30px;
	}
	.xinwen1 dd:first-child{
		width: 100%;
		text-align: center;
		margin-bottom: 25px;
	}
	.xinwen1 dd:first-child+dd{
		margin-left: 0;
	}
	.xinwen1 dd{
		width: 157px;
		margin-left: 10px;
	}
	.footer-2{
		padding: 30px 0;
	}


	.footer-2-2{
		text-align: center;
		line-height: 2;
	}
	.xinwen-pic {
    margin-left: 20px;
	}
	.xinwen-date {
    margin-right: 20px;
	}
	.xinwen-date{
		width: 70px;
	}

	.footer-2-2 .fl,.footer-2-2 .fr{
		float: none;
	}
	.about-con{
		margin-top: 30px;
	}
	.xinwen-con h1{
		font-size: 18px;
	}
	.xinwen1{
		padding: 30px;
	}
	.cy-list li{
		margin-top: 30px;
	}
}
@media only screen and (max-width: 768px){
	.liuyan {
    padding: 25px 20px ;
    padding-top: 10px;
	}
	.liuyan-form dd{
		margin-top: 15px;
	}
	.liuyan-title{
		font-size: 18px;
	}
	.liuyan-form dd{
		float: none!important;
		margin-top: 20px;
		width: 100%;
	}
	.liuyan-input textarea{
		height: 130px;
	}



	.liuyan-btn input[type="button"],.liuyan-btn input[type="reset"]{
		width: 100px;
		font-size: 14px;
		height: 38px;
	}
	.liuyan-btn input[type="reset"]{
		margin-left: 10px;
	}
	.map-wp
	{height: 200px;}
	.map-con{
		padding:30px 20px;
	}
	.time2-dd2 a {
	    background-color: #53a340;
	    color: #fff;
	}
	.map-con p{
		line-height: 1.8;
		margin-top: 15px;
	}
	.map-con h1{
		font-size: 20px;
	}
	.map-er{
		display: none;
	}
	.time2-2-nian{
		margin:0;
	}
	.time2-2-div{
		background-position: 58px top;
	}
	.time2-2-div-dl dd{
		background-position: 52px 12px;
	}
	.time2-dd1{
		float: none;
		width: 100%;
		text-align: left!important;
		padding: 0!important;
		padding-left: 80px!important;
		height: 40px;
		line-height: 40px;
	}
	.time2-2-wei{
		background-position: 52px center;
	}
	.time2-2-div{
		padding-bottom: 30px;
	}
	.time2-dd2 a{
		padding: 20px;
	}
	.time2-dd2 a i{
		display: none;
	}
	.time2-dd2{
		width: 100%;
		float: none;
		text-align: left!important;
		padding: 0!important;
		padding-left: 80px!important;
	}
	.time2-1-ul li{
		width: 145px;
	}
	.zhanq-1 dd{
		float: none;
		width:100%;
		border-top: 1px solid #d4d4d4;
		border-bottom: 0!important;
		border-right: 0!important;
	}
	.zhanq-1 dd>a span{
		padding: 0;
	}

	.zhanq-1 dd>a span::before{
		width: 15px;
	display: none;
		left: -25px;
	}
	.zhanq-1 dd>a span::after{
		width: 15px;
		right: -25px;
	display: none;
	}


	.zhanq-1 dd#ldd>a span::before{left: -23px;}
	.zhanq-1 dd#ldd>a span::after{right: -23px;}

	.pingtai2-con p{
		margin-top: 15px;
		line-height: 1.8;
		height: 75px;
	}
	.pta {
    margin-top: 20px;
	}
	.pingtai2 {
		border-top: 1px solid #cfdee6;
    padding: 25px 0;
	}
	.zhuanti li h1>a{
		height: 42px;
		line-height: 42px;
		font-size: 14px;
	}
	.cy-con h1{
		font-size: 18px;
	}
	.cy-a {
    margin-top: 20px;
	}
	.cy-a a{
		width: 23px;
	}
	.cy-con p {
    margin-top: 15px;
	}
	.cy-list li{
		margin-top: 20px;
	}
	.cy-con {
    padding: 25px 15px;
	}
	.cy-con p{
		line-height: 1.8;
		height: 50px;
	}
	.m80 {
    margin-top: 30px;
	}
	.about.m80 {
    margin-top: 50px;
	}
	.erji-content {
    padding: 30px 0 ;
	}
	.erji-title h1{
		float: none;
		text-align: center;
		font-size: 24px;
	}
	.fafa .flex-direction-nav .flex-next{
		right: 15px;
	}


	.fafa .flex-direction-nav .flex-prev{
		left: 15px;
	}
	.fafa:hover .flex-direction-nav .flex-next{
		right: 15px;
	}


	.fafa:hover .flex-direction-nav .flex-prev{
		left: 15px;
	}
	.flex-direction-nav a{
		width: 15px;height: 32px;-webkit-background-size: 100%;
		background-size: 100%;
		margin-top: -16px;
	}
	.er-wp{
		float: none;
		padding-right: 0;
		width: 80px;
		background-image: none;
		margin:0 auto;
	}
	.foo-nav{
		display: none;
		float: none;
		text-align: center;
		font-size: 0;
		line-height: normal;
	}
	.foo-nav li.lastli{
		float: none;
		display: inline-block;
		margin-left: 0;
		text-align: left;
	}
	.footer-2-2{
		margin-top: 15px;
		line-height: 1.8;
	}
	.footer-2 {
    padding: 20px 0;
	}
	.xinwen1{
		padding: 20px 15px;
	}
	.xinwen1 dd{
		float: none;
		width: 100%;
		margin-left: 0;
		margin-top: 15px;
	}
	.xinwen1 dd:first-child{
		margin-bottom: 0;
		margin-top: 0;
	}
	.xinwen-pic{
		float: none;
		margin-left: 0;
		width: 100%
	}
	.xinwen-date{
		margin-top: 25px;
	}
	.xinwen-con{
		margin-top: 25px;
	}
	.xinwen2 li{
		padding: 25px 0;
	}
	.xinwen2 li:hover{
		background-color: #fff;
	}
	.xinwen-date h1{
		font-size: 42px;
	}
	.xinwen-con h1 {
    font-size: 16px;
	}
	.fenye {
    margin-top: 30px;
	}
	.zhanq-2-con{
		padding: 25px 15px 20px;
	}
	/*.zhanq-1 dd>a:hover{
		background-color: #f4f4f4;
		color:#666;
	}

	.zhanq-1 dd>a:hover span::before,
	.zhanq-1 dd>a:hover span::after{
		background-color: #d4d4d4;
	}*/
	.zhanq-1 dd>a{
		height: auto;
		line-height: 1.8;
		padding: 18px 15px;
	}
	.zhanq-1 dd>a span{
		display: inline;
	}
	.zzt-dl dd{
		float: none;
		width: 100%;
		margin-left: 0%;
	}
	.zzt-dl dl{
		margin-left: 0%;
	}
	.list0 li.fl, .list0 li.fr {
    width: 100%;
    float: none;
	}
	.main1-pic-con{
		height: 80px;
		padding: 48px 15px 0;
		background-position: top center;
	}
	.fmain0{
		padding: 20px 15px 0;
	}
	.fmain0 .slides>li h1{
		font-size: 20px;
	}
	.fmain0 .slides>li p{
		margin-top: 15px;
	}
	.yy{
		margin-top: 15px;
	}
	.main4-adl{
		position: relative;
		top: 0;
		padding-top: 5px;
	}
	.main4-adl dl{
		margin-left: -2%;
	}
	.main4-adl dd:first-child{
		margin-left: 2%;
	}
	.main4-adl dd{
		width: 23%;
		margin-left: 2%;
		padding: 0;
		margin-top: 2%;
		text-align: center;
	}
	.tui2 h1{
		font-size: 18px;
	}
	.tui2{
		padding: 25px 0 20px;
	}
}
@media only screen and (max-width: 500px){
	.main4-adl dd{
		width: 30.33333%;
		margin-left: 3%!important;
		margin-top: 3%;
	}
	.main4-adl dl{
		margin-left: -3%;
	}
	.fmain0 .slides>li h1{
		font-size: 18px;
	}
	.tui1 h1{
		font-size: 16px;
	}
	.tui1{
		padding: 15px;
	}
	.main2-pic{
		float: none;
		width: 100%;
	}
	.main2-con{
		padding: 20px 15px;
	}
	.main2-con p
	{height: auto;}
	.main6-right dd{
		width: 48%;
	}
	.map-wp
	{height: 150px;}
	.time2-2-div {
    background-position: 39px top;
	}
	.time2-dd2{
		padding-left: 60px!important;
	}
	.time2-dd1{
		padding-left: 60px!important;
	}
	.time2-2-div-dl dd {
    background-position: 33px 12px;
	}
	.time2-2-nian{
		width: 80px;
		height: 79px;
		line-height: 79px;
		font-size: 16px;
	}
	.zhanq-3-con p{
		font-size: 12px;
		height: 42px;
		line-height: 1.8;
		margin-top: 5px;
	}
	.zhanq-a2 a{
		font-size: 12px;
	}
	.zhanq-a2{
		padding-left: 25px;
		margin-top: 5px;
	}
	.zhanq-3-con{padding-top: 0;}
	.zhanq-2 {
    margin-top: 20px;
	}

	.zhanq-3 dd{
		padding: 15px;
	}
	.zhanq-3-pic{
		width: 90px;
		margin-right: 15px;
		margin-top: 5px;
	}
	.zhanq-3-con h1{
		font-size: 16px;
	}
	/*.zhanq-3-con{
		padding-top: 15px;
	}
	.zhanq-3-pic{

		float: none;
		margin-right: 0;
	}*/
	.zhanq-1 dd>a span::before{
		width: 10px;
		left: -20px;
	}
	.zhanq-1 dd>a span::after{
		width: 10px;
		right: -20px;
	}


	.zhanq-1 dd#ldd>a span::before{left: -15px;}
	.zhanq-1 dd#ldd>a span::after{right: -15px;}
	.zhuanti li{
		float: none;
		width: 100%;
		margin-left: 0;
		margin-top: 15px!important;
	}

	.zhuanti ul{
		margin-left: 0;
	}
	.xinwen-date h1{
		font-size: 38px;
	}
	.xinwen-date h2{
		font-size: 12px;
	}
	.xinwen-date{
		float: none;
		width: 100%;
		border-right: 0;
		margin-right: 0;
		height: auto;
		margin-top: 15px;
	}
	.xinwen-con{
		margin-top: 15px;
	}
	.xinwen-con p{
		line-height: 2;
		height: 48px;
	}
}
@media only screen and (max-width: 350px){}